Richard Parker
Richard Parker grew up in Hot Springs, Arkansas, a resort town known as a vacation spot for mobsters until the 1950s. (See Stephen Hunter's novel named after the town for an account that is not entirely fiction.) He was an undergraduate at the University of Arkansas and completed a Ph.D. at the University of Washington, where he concentrated on logic and philosophy of law. He joined the philosophy department at California State University, Chico, in the 1970s, and also served there as chair of the university senate, dean for undergraduate education, and executive assistant to the president.
Now semi-retired, Richard drives a 1962 MG and rides a Harley-Davidson (not the bike in the photo; that one was hand-built by his brother). He plays golf, not always very well, and is a founding member of a Friday afternoon game at a local pool hall that has continued for 23 years. He is an accomplished flamenco guitarist and performs with dancer Mónica Taboada at various northern California venues.
Parker has written a weekly newspaper column and for ten years did a weekly commentary on North State Public Radio. During the 1990s, the commentaries were broadcast over 20 public radio stations in California.

About the Author
Brooke Noel Moore
Brooke Moore is a professor of philosophy at California State University, Chico, where he serves as Coordinator of the Critical Thinking Program. A former chair of the Philosophy and History departments, Moore was the University Outstanding Professor in 1996. He has served as a university Master Teacher and has coordinated the university’s program for mentoring new faculty. His publications include The Power of Ideas (with Kenneth Bruder), The Cosmos, God, and Philosophy (with Ralph J. Moore), A Comprehensive Introduction to Moral Philosophy (with Robert Stewart), and other works.
Richard Parker
Richard Parker is Professor Emeritus of philosophy at California State University, Chico. He has been three times chair of the university's Faculty Senate, Dean of Undergraduate Education, and Executive Assistant to the President and has received Professional Achievement Honors for his academic work. He has published in analytic philosophy, critical thinking, and philosophy of law, and his views on punishment and responsibility have been included in major anthologies. Outside academia, Parker is a semiprofessional flamenco guitarist, performing with dancers around and about northern California; he rides a Harley-Davidson motorcycle, plays golf for fun and pool for money, and spends as much time as possible in southern Spain.
